Ontogeny of Learning and Memory (PLE: Memory) Dimension:Paperback this volume speaks to theOriginally published in 1979, this volume contains chapters prepared following a conference at SUNY Binghamton in 1977. The conference was the outcome of exciting new developments that had occurred in the ontogeny of learning and memory at the time, as well as a long standing friendship between the editors.
